titleOfInvention | Organic light-emitting device and preparation method thereof |
abstract | The invention relates to an organic light-emitting device which includes a transmitting substrate and an anode layer, an inorganic oxide layer, an organic layer, an organic light-emitting function layer and a cathode layer, which are arranged on the transmitting substrate sequentially in a laminated manner. The material of the inorganic oxide layer is MoO3, ReO3, WO3, Sb2O3 or NiO. The material of the organic layer is a metal phthalocyanine complex. Compared with a traditional light-emitting device, the organic light-emitting device is higher in light-emitting efficiency under a condition that the driving voltages are identical, that is, the organic light-emitting device is capable of working under a lower driving voltage so that the organic light-emitting device is higher in service life. The invention also provides a preparation method for the organic light-emitting device. |
